Curve 50325t3

50325 = 3 · 52 · 11 · 61



Data for elliptic curve 50325t3

Field Data Notes
Atkin-Lehner 3- 5+ 11+ 61- Signs for the Atkin-Lehner involutions
Class 50325t Isogeny class
Conductor 50325 Conductor
∏ cp 32 Product of Tamagawa factors cp
Δ 1.4254117012024E+21 Discriminant
Eigenvalues -1 3- 5+  4 11+  2 -6  4 Hecke eigenvalues for primes up to 20
Equation [1,0,0,-2815188,-76349133] [a1,a2,a3,a4,a6]
Generators [2397:82164:1] Generators of the group modulo torsion
j 157915915919388188281/91226348876953125 j-invariant
L 5.4379155418127 L(r)(E,1)/r!
Ω 0.12733331080799 Real period
R 5.3382688192092 Regulator
r 1 Rank of the group of rational points
S 0.99999999999062 (Analytic) order of Ш
t 2 Number of elements in the torsion subgroup
Twists 10065d3 Quadratic twists by: 5
